The Model Railway Show comes to the Marlene Reid Centre in Coalville this September.

Coalville, the home of Snibston Collies opened by George and Robert Stephenson in 1831, will now be hosting Rocket Railways' very first model railway.

An eclectic mix of the very best layouts from the surrounding counties, fantastic trade stands to cater for all model railway needs and the show's very own 'train doctor' to get your locomotive back up and chugging.

There are also some exciting plans for younger enthusiasts - and the venue also has a cafe to keep you refreshed along the way.

Ticket prices are: Adults £10, Child £5, Under-6, free, Family ticket, £25.
